what's Magnetic Flux Leakage screening and How can It function?
Magnetic Flux Leakage Testing is an advanced non-harmful testing technique applied principally for pinpointing defects in ferromagnetic supplies for example metal pipes and tubes. The process requires magnetizing the fabric to create a magnetic area inside it. whenever a defect, like a crack or corrosion, disrupts the magnetic area, it results in a lot of the magnetic flux to "leak" out of the material. These leakages are then detected by high-sensitivity sensors connected on the testing machines. The captured information lets inspectors to pinpoint The situation, dimension, and character with the defect. MFL testing is especially productive in industries that tackle pipelines, metal plates, and bars the place the caliber of resources is critical for basic safety and operational dependability. By leveraging this technological innovation, businesses can detect possible concerns prior to they evolve into expensive failures, sustaining compliance with safety benchmarks.

apps of Magnetic Flux Leakage in Industrial NDT Solutions
Magnetic Flux Leakage screening (MFL) is broadly applied throughout industries and has grown to be critical in a number of key places. from the petrochemical business, it performs a significant role in inspecting metal pipelines utilized to move oil and gas. These pipelines confront Severe situations and corrosion, producing normal inspections crucial to prevent leaks and hazards. MFL gives an successful, precise strategy to assess their integrity. In metal producing, MFL assists make certain bars, plates, and pipes meet up with rigorous high quality benchmarks by detecting flaws early in generation.
